If you are looking for a truly unique … The River Wharfe is a river in Yorkshire, England originating within the Yorkshire Dales National Park. For much of its middle course it is the county boundary between West Yorkshire and North Yorkshire. Its valley is known as Wharfedale. The watercourse first becomes known as the River Wharfe at the confluence of Greenfield Beck and Oughtershaw Beck at Beckermonds. Rievaulx Abbey. Rievaulx Abbey is close to Helmsley, on the edge of the North York Moors. Founded in 1130, it was one of the first Cistercian abbeys in England. The buildings are remarkably complete, allowing you to walk in the footsteps of the medieval inhabitants. A terraced walk overlooking the abbey was built in the 18 th century.

WebThese monasteries were dissolved by King Henry VIII of England in the Dissolution of the Monasteries. The list is by no means exhaustive, since over 800 religious houses existed before the Reformation, and virtually every town, of any size, had at least one abbey, priory, convent or friary in it.
